Fujifilm S9200 vs Pentax RZ18 Overview

Below is a extensive analysis of the Fujifilm S9200 and Pentax RZ18, both Small Sensor Superzoom cameras by competitors FujiFilm and Pentax. The image resolution of the Fujifilm S9200 (16MP) and the RZ18 (16MP) is fairly close and both cameras offer the same sensor size (1/2.3").

The Fujifilm S9200 was launched 2 years later than the RZ18 and that is a fairly serious difference as far as camera tech is concerned. Both the cameras have different body design with the Fujifilm S9200 being a SLR-like (bridge) camera and the Pentax RZ18 being a Compact camera.

Fujifilm S9200 vs Pentax RZ18 Physical Comparison

If you are going to lug around your camera regularly, you will want to take into account its weight and proportions. The Fujifilm S9200 offers exterior measurements of 123mm x 87mm x 116mm (4.8" x 3.4" x 4.6") accompanied by a weight of 670 grams (1.48 lbs) whilst the Pentax RZ18 has measurements of 97mm x 61mm x 33mm (3.8" x 2.4" x 1.3") along with a weight of 178 grams (0.39 lbs).

Fujifilm S9200 vs Pentax RZ18 Sensor Comparison

Usually, it can be difficult to imagine the gap in sensor measurements merely by looking through a spec sheet. The visual below may offer you a stronger sense of the sensor sizing in the Fujifilm S9200 and RZ18.

As you can see, each of the cameras have the same sensor dimensions and the exact same megapixels and you can expect comparable quality of images though you should really factor the launch date of the cameras into account. The fresher Fujifilm S9200 should have a benefit when it comes to sensor tech.
